Water distillation is similar to steam distillation but involves boiling the plant material directly in water. The steam carries the essential oils, which are then condensed and separated. This method is typically used for plant materials that might clump together or degrade when exposed to direct steam.

For instance, the choice between using fresh plant material or dried material greatly influences the resulting oil. Fresh plant material tends to have a higher water content, which can impact the efficiency of the distillation process. The specific part of the plant used, whether it is the leaves, flowers, stems, bark, or roots, plays a crucial role in determining the chemical composition and therapeutic properties of the essential oil.
Additionally, it is recommended to perform a deep clean of the kit every few months. This involves soaking the components in a solution of vinegar and water for several hours. After soaking, rinse the components thoroughly with warm water and dry them completely.
